Noida homes to cost more, following steep hike in residential land rates
In a move that could affect home buyers and make homes more expensive, the Noida Board has hiked land allotment rates by 14.19%.

Residential land rates in Noida are set to increase, with the New Okhla Industrial Development Authority (NOIDA) Board, at its meeting on June 9, 2016, approving a 14.19% hike in land allotment rates.All land rates are in rupees per square metre. Commercial land rates were, however, not hiked.
New rates
- Following the hike, residential land rates in category E newly-developed sectors in Noida, now stands at Rs 29,600, up from the earlier Rs 25,000.
- For category D residential sectors, the increase is from Rs 29,170 to Rs 34,540.
- C-category residential sector rates have been hiked to Rs 41,320 from Rs 34,900.
- In B-category, the hike is from Rs 47,920 to Rs 56,740.
- Land rates in A-category highly-developed residential sectors, have been enhanced from Rs 68,750 to Rs 81,400.
- Category A: Sectors 14, 14A, 15A, 17, 30, 35, 36, 39, 44, 50, 51 and 52.
- Category B: Sectors 15, 19, 20, 21, 23, 25 to 29, 31, 33, 34, 37, 40, 41, 46, 47, 48, 49, 53, 55, 56, 61, 62, 82, 92, 93, 93A, 93B, 96, 97, 98, 99, 100, 105, 108 and 122.
- Category C: Sectors 11, 12, 22, 42, 43, 45, 70 to 78, 104, 107, 110, 119, 120, 121, 128, 129, 130, 131, 133, 134, 135, 137, 143, 143B, 144, 151 and 168.
- Category D: Sectors 63A, 86, 112, 113, 116, 117 and 118.
- Category E: Sectors 102, 115, 158, 162 and other remaining sectors.
